Is this a BAD VALVE????
Well I have been having trouble with this truck for awhile now. I went out today and did some real troubleshooting and thinking and think it may be a bad valve.
Here is what I have now:
1. Engine runs rough at idle, but ok at highway speeds.
2. After a 15 minute warmup at idle the forward O2 sensor on bank #2 steadily climbs to about .775v and does not fluctuate, indicating a steady RICH condition.
3. During the same time the #2 bank long and short term fuel trims go steadily lean.
4. If you hold an index card over the exhaust pipe it will get sucked down to the pipe intermittently.
5. Cyl 5, which is on bank #2 has slightly lower compression than the rest of the cylinders.
6. Engine idle drifts up and down through a range of about 50 RPM's.
To me this is screaming "BAD VALVE".
What do you guys think????? Could it be anything else?
